Job Summary

  • The Health Care Aide provides personal care and performs selected tasks, which are within their knowledge and skill, under the direction of their supervisor while adhering to regulatory and Extendicare's standards, policies and procedures.

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• Provide personal care and ADLs
  • Adhere to plan of care
  • Observe and report resident condition
  • Assist with ambulation and mobilization
  • Maintain resident information confidentiality
  • Work with vulnerable adults

Nice-to-have

  • Demonstrate understanding of resident needs
  • Provide cognitive, social, emotional support
  • Engage with other agencies
  • Uphold organization's values and philosophy

Key Requirements

  • Graduate of Health Care Aide program
  • Experience working with seniors
  • Strong written and oral communication skills
  • Demonstrated organizational and time management skills
  • Strong interpersonal and customer focus skills
  • Demonstrated sound skills in providing personal care
  • Ability to perform lifting/transferring clients
  • Provide a Vulnerable Sector Check
